un·less
Pronounced:
/ənˈlɛs/
Function:
conjunctionMeaning:
—used to say what will happen, be done, or be true if something else does not happen, is not done, or is not true ▪ He will fail the course unless he gets a 90 on the exam. ▪ Unless something is done, the species will become extinct. ▪ I won't have an operation unless surgery is absolutely necessary. [=I will only have an operation if surgery is absolutely necessary] ▪ “Will I have to pay?” “Not unless [=only if] you want to.”
